After King Wu of Zhou destroyed the Shang Dynasty, he didn't exterminate the survivors of the Shang Dynasty. On the contrary, he took a series of measures to appease and manage these survivors. According to historical records, King Wu of Zhou had granted the son of King Zhou of Shang, Wu Geng, a place near Zhaoge, so that he could continue to manage the survivors of the Shang Dynasty. In addition, he also granted his two younger brothers, Uncle Guan and Uncle Cai, a state near Zhaoge to supervise Wu Geng and prevent his rebellion from threatening the ruling position of the Zhou Dynasty. These measures showed that King Wu of Zhou didn't kill all the survivors of the Shang Dynasty. Instead, he chose to be lenient and let the members of the royal family and survivors of the Shang Dynasty stay. Therefore, King Wu of Zhou was relatively tolerant and tolerant towards the survivors of the Shang Dynasty.
